THERE is an exhibition this year that people with an interest the Civil War are being invited to enjoy.
The Hive in Worcester’s latest behind the scenes tour is likely to be a highlight of 2020 with people from Tenbury and the Teme Valley interested in the Civil War.
The last backstage tour of the library was a sell-out, taking visitors to the strong rooms and conservation parts of the library, areas not usually open to the public.
This latest tour will focus on the documents and pamphlets from the Civil War, and visitors also get to see some of the archaeological finds from the recent work at the Battle of Worcester site.
The tours take place on Wednesday, January 22, between 2pm-3.30pm.
